President of the Southern Transitional Council Major Aidroos Qassem Al-Zubaidi met on Tuesday at the STC's headquarters in Tawahi -Aden, a delegation from the United States of America.
Mr Gerald M Feierstein the former USA’s Ambassador to Yemen chaired the American delegation, which comprised a number of American Academics researchers, experts in the Middle East issues as well lectures from different research and strategy institutions.
At the beginning of the meeting, President Al-Zubaidi welcomed the delegation to Aden the capital of the South. He expressed his pleasure and hoped that the visit will be a prelude to more visits and meetings at higher levels in the future.
Major General Al-Zubaidi asked the delegation to carry a message on behalf of the Southern people to the people and the leaders of the USA explaining the right of Southerners to regain their full sovereign state as it was pre the unification in May 21, 1990.
"The next Southern state will be a democratic civil state. The American people and leadership will be a serious partner to maintaining security, stability and combat terrorism in the region" he said.
The president added that the STC is currently a strong and honest partner with the brothers in the Arab coalition countries led by KSA and the UAE. He said “We work hand in hand to combat the Iranian expansionists project on the one hand, and confront the Houthi coup conspiracy in Yemen on the other.
On his part, Mr Feierstein expressed his pleasure in being in Aden and meeting Commander Aidroos Al-Zubaidi as well as the leadership of the Southern Transitional Council.
The former Ambassador promised to convey the STC’s message to the concerned authorities in the United States, stressing that this visit will not be the last one. He said that there will be in the future similar meetings either in Aden or in Washington to promote strong ties between the two friendly peoples.
At the end of the meeting, president of the STC Aidroos Qassem al-Zubaidi handed over souvenirs to Mr Feierstein and members of the American delegation.
